A bagel is a type of bread product originating from the Jewish communities in Poland. It’s traditionally shaped by hand into the form of a ring from yeasted wheat dough, which is first boiled for a short time in water and then baked. Is it Safe to Microwave a Bagel?

Yes, you certainly can microwave a bagel. For optimal results, slice the bagel in half before placing it in the microwave. The microwaving time will typically range from 10-20 seconds depending on your preferred softness and the wattage of your appliance. However, take note that while this method warms up the bread quickly, it might result in a texture that’s somewhat more chewy or rubbery than when toasted.

How long can you microwave a bagel?

The length of time to microwave a bagel will vary depending on the power of your appliance and personal preference. Generally, it is recommended to heat a sliced bagel in the microwave for about 10-15 seconds. This brief exposure to microwaves warms up the bread without making it tough or chewy, preserving its delectable texture and taste. While this timeframe works with most kinds of bagels, different varieties may necessitate slight adjustments.

Does heating a bagel in the microwave destroy its nutrients?

Microwaving a bagel does not significantly impact its nutritional value. Much like other types of breads, Bagels mainly consist of carbohydrates along with small amounts protein and fiber which are generally robust against heat exposure during microwaving process. Importantly though, overcooking any food can lead to nutrient loss but given that we only recommend around 15 seconds for warming up your baked delight shouldn’t be an issue.
